摘要: Aeromonas hydrophila is a highly pathogenic aquatic resident bacterium that can cause co-morbidity in aquatic animals, waterfowl, poultry, and humans. Flagellum is the motility organ of bacteria important for bacterium tissue colonization and invasion. The flgK gene encodes a flagellar hook protein essential for normal flagellar formation. In order to explore the role of flgK in A. hydrophila, a flgK gene mutant strain of A. hydrophila (Delta flgKAH) was constructed using an efficient suicide plasmid-mediated homologous recombination method, and gene sequencing confirmed successful mutation of the flgK gene. The biological properties, pathogenicity and virulence genes expression were compared. The results showed that there was no significant difference in the growth, hemolytic, and swarming abilities, but the swimming and biofilm formation abilities of Delta flgK-AH were significantly reduced and the transmission electron microscope (TEM) results showed that the Delta flgK-AH strain did not have a flagellar structure. The median lethal dose (LD50) value of the Delta flgK-AH in Carassius auratus was 1.47-fold higher than that of the wild-type strain (WT-AH). The quantitative real-time PCR results showed that only the expression level of the lapA gene was up-regulated by 1.47 times compared with the WT-AH, while the expression levels of other genes were significantly down-regulated. In conclusion, flgK gene mutant led to a decline in the pathogenicity possibly by reducing swimming and biofilm formation abilities, these biological properties might result from the down-regulated expression of flagellate and pilus-related genes.
